17/21 is the norm I get for city/hwy. A long trip say, oakland to la gets me 27 mpg.
Repair and Maintenance for CLK are tad bit low for a luxury imo. Theres a local MB Shop that I go to for service A/B when I'm lazy and it generally runs $300/$600. DIY's on this forum will get you through alot of the service work. Just purchased spark plugs, set of 16, for $100 from autohausaz, spark plug wires $150 from rock auto, $140 for a dozen quarts of ow40 mobil1 oil, MAF for $150 from autohausaz.
